Transaction 77836e30a37d94837155a46cfac02e9ddd094031f27f0f6540c3d08e7d7aaa26

1 Input
2 Outputs
  • 77836e30a37d94837155a46cfac02e9ddd094031f27f0f6540c3d08e7d7aaa26:0
  • value  353644
    address  12cf2fKAqthXv9sXZPMT8f92zzivsdcsmX
  • 77836e30a37d94837155a46cfac02e9ddd094031f27f0f6540c3d08e7d7aaa26:1
  • value  1553818
    address  19opRMbfkyNXrCdjmDaPetQKi5QuDQRkre